Desmond in Ryan's body was taken home. Everything seemed different to him. It was the first time that he would enter a limousine car and not only that, the envoy and securities that followed made him feel restless. Indeed, his life has taken a U-turn. 

When they arrived at the presidential Mansion, his jaw was dropped. He drooled over the beauty of the house.

He had seen houses like that before but only in American movies.

"Ryan" this drooling was interrupted by the sweet voice of a woman, who he assumed to be his mother.

The woman ran forward to embrace him and cried on his shoulder.

"I thought I was going to lose you. Your father and I are sorry that you had to go through the knife and stay at the hospital" she apologized, crying on his shoulder.

Everything should be weird. He didn't feel connected to her but he had to reciprocate the hug, not to break the woman's heart. He had no idea the type of relationship that she shared with her son 

"I heard you lost your memory. Don't worry, we will do everything possible to make you remember" she promised him and Liam could only nod his head in response.

He was taken inside. He had to compose himself to avoid slipping on the shiny tiles that looked like diamonds.

"Your best food is scrambled eggs and sausages. I have had the chef prepare it for you" his mother said, gushing over her son all over again.

Scrambled egg? He has hated that since he was a baby.

"Ma'am, I'll prefer pasta," he mumbled.

"Pasta? Why did you call me ma'am? This shattered my heart. I can't believe that my son called me ma'am instead of mom" She burst into tears, leaving him in a state of confusion.

He closed his eyes, he was getting frustrated already.

"Mom" he corrected himself, despite how hard it was for him since he hadn't called that name since he lost his mother.

Without being told, the chef rushed to the kitchen to prepare the pasta for him.

One thing that he noticed was that everything was screaming luxury. He had to sit at the edge of the chair with the fear that his buttock would destroy the glass chair. His heartbeat was accelerating. Right there, what he needed was his privacy and someone to put him through his previous way of life as the President's son. That was the only way for him to cope 

***

"Here is your apartment. The one you had been staying with before the accident occurred. Check around the environment and try to see if you will recall a few of your memories. Don't push it too much, to avoid disturbing your brain" his mother explained as he was taken into his apartment after the meals.

He realized that he had guards and maids of his own. 

He smiled as he entered the apartment. He had no idea of the first place to go. 

"Make sure you keep an eye on him and call me immediately if you notice something unusual" his mother instructed one of the bodyguards before he left.

After that, he sat on one of the sofas in the sitting room. 

"Where is my favorite place?" He asked the guard whom his mother instructed earlier.

"Gym" he answered.

"What's your name?" He further questioned.

"Ezra," the guy replied.

"Lead the way to the gym" he added, stood up, and followed him 

It was located at the first turn of the sitting room. All the modern gym facilities were there. 

"No wonder this guy has a huge body build," he thought, referring to the owner of the body.

He walked closer to the punching bag to test it and amazingly, he was able to punch well

"Fine! Only my memory is here but all the physical attributes belong to him." He murmured when he noticed how perfectly he could use the facilities.

The real him could only make use of a surgical knife, nothing much except that.

"Ezra" he called the bodyguard.

"I need the resume of my maids and bodyguards. I would like to check every detail that was penned down before they were employed" he instructed.

Ezra bowed slightly before he finally left.

Yes! He needed to check the background of his workers since he had plans that needed to be kept private. He knew having them all by his side would contribute to his downfall. If his uncle and fiance would betray him on his wedding day, all because of money and his inherited book, who are the maids not to betray him?

As long as he was inside the president's son's body, he would make good use of it and also heal his body that was in a coma.

"Here" Ezra came back with the files.

He started checking them one after the other. Those that were recommended for the job were put aside in a place and those from a very poor background were put in another place.

In the end, he picked out four of them. Two Gardeners and one cleaner clean his house, along with Ezra as his only bodyguard.

"Discharge others of their duties. I need these four to work with me henceforth" he said, commanding Ezra.

His only reason for keeping Ezra was that he was in an orphanage that had no family like him.

Others that were discharged would get another job easily since their resume was practically good enough 

"Liam" his mother entered his house as he was taking a nap after dismissing his workers.

"Why did you dismiss them? You could talk to me if you need any replacement. You need them to work for you, you can't handle everything alone" she bitterly Lamented, but her voice was calm. 

"Mom, there is something that I would like you to get me" he interrupted, changing the topic.

"Ask son, and it shall be given to you" she responded.

"I would like to set up a lab inside my house. I don't know why but being at the hospital, I developed some interest in drugs and the like. Will you do that for me?" He humbly requested.

"But you didn't study medicine or any related course in school. You studied political science. How come that one is related to the laboratory? I was hoping that you would change for the better and join your father in his political career. Emily was dumbfounded.

"What about killing two birds with one stone? Set up my laboratory and I'll accept your request to join Dad in his political career" he smirked, behaving like the real Liam who owns the body.
